I'm happy to announce the development of the Xiao Trails! [/b] This will be an entirely new story (hopefully coming in phase 4 and for free. It won't be DLC) which is going to take The Series Test in a whole new direction! The test now is all centered around player choice and what you pick. So I figured, what would happen if you took that out? Well, you get the Xiao Trails! You'll enter Series Shores again, but this time playing as a new volunteer, Alleyne Xiao. The difference with this mode is that the game will be completely random as you experience the complete meltdown of the test. The replicas will fly off the rails, things will go wrong, and you will have to survive. This new mode will all be based off a random number generator. At the beginning of each phase the game will run a random generator, assign a value to each replica, and during the course of that phase the replica chosen will malfunction magnificently!! Only problem being, you'll never know what replica it is until it happens. It's The Series Test, but fully randomized! [i]There won't be any true routes in this mode, as the randomness would simply make getting to one near on impossible.
